The Shift Towards Aesthetic and Low-Profile Chemoports
Healthport has been a trusted name in Europe for over 20 years, with products manufactured in Italy and supported by extensive clinical research. One of its most popular innovations is the PICC-Port series, designed with an ultra-low-profile port height, making it ideal for discreet implantation in the arm. Traditional peripherally inserted central catheters (PICC) are cost-effective and quick to insert but require frequent maintenance. The PICC-Port addresses these concerns by allowing full subcutaneous insertion, reducing the need for frequent care while maintaining a sleek, nearly invisible profile under the skin. Proven Safety and Effectiveness of PICC-Ports
A multicenter retrospective study by GAVeCeLT, involving 4,480 adult patients over a 60-month period, demonstrated the safety and reliability of PICC-Ports as an alternative to traditional arm-ports and chest-ports for chemotherapy and other long-term intravenous treatments (GAVeCeLT, 2021). The study recorded a low device failure rate of just 1.2%, with minimal occurrences of serious complications. Additionally, temporary adverse events were rare and mostly manageable without device removal. These findings confirm that PICC-Ports provide a dependable vascular access solution while offering superior cosmetic benefits compared to bulkier alternatives.
